eustachy1973 Posted December 16, 2020 Report Share Posted December 16, 2020 (edited) I have an xbox slim without a dvd drive. The 40 GB hard drive starts up without a problem. Unfortunately 320 gb disk, frozen logo. I have formatted the disk several times and unfortunately the same continues. If the dvd drive is plugged in, the xbox will boot without problem. sweetdarkdestiny Posted December 16, 2020 Report Share Posted December 16, 2020 (edited) What you could try is bridge pin 4 + 7 like shown in this picture : https://imgur.com/a/7M2Ton5 That tells the XBox the drive is there and rdy but without a DVD in it to boot. SS_Dave Posted December 16, 2020 Report Share Posted December 16, 2020 Like this This tells the main board the DVD dray is closed and has no disk. I also stops the led flashing even if you press the eject button/ You need to use a No DVD BIOS as well. Also check the HDD it set to master.
